WebTo delete all the elements from a list, use a slice for the entire list. # create a list ls = [1, 2, 3, 4, 5] # delete all the list elements del ls[:] print(ls) Output: [] Here, we used the del keyword to remove all the elements from the ls. You can see that the list is now empty.
